Friedrich FDTGH-S10I vs Noritz EZ111DV (GQ-C3261WX-FF US)

The Noritz EZ111DV (GQ-C3261WX-FF US) is the more efficient unit: UEF 0.98 versus 0.96 — about 2% less energy for the same hot water. At national average rates that works out to about $251/year for the Noritz EZ111DV (GQ-C3261WX-FF US) against $255/year for the Friedrich FDTGH-S10I — a $4 annual difference. The Noritz EZ111DV (GQ-C3261WX-FF US) sustains the higher flow (5.5 GPM vs 5.2 GPM under the DOE test).
